But enough of that rabbit hole for now. This month, we’re staying with the theme of personal assets and moving from home contents to valuing cars and caravans.

Unlike that well-loved recliner you sold (which doesn’t really mess with your home contents value), selling a car or caravan means you need to update Centrelink – surprise! And if you’ve listed your asset at a bargain-bin price, a sale could shine an unflattering spotlight on the real value.

Case in point: during COVID, we saw prices skyrocket. People were selling caravans for double or more of their Centrelink-listed values. Thankfully, Centrelink seemed to shrug it off, but under-reporting assets in general? Not the best long-term strategy.

Cars are easier to value. Log onto redbook.com.au or carsguide.com.au, plug in your make, model and year, and you’ll get a range of prices. Caravans, though? That’s a trickier beast. But fear not – sites like caravancampingsales.com.au can still give you a decent ballpark figure. Just don’t fall into the trap of listing a suspiciously low value – it’ll save you from any future Centrelink conundrums.

Pro tip: jotting down how you came up with your car or caravan’s value is never wasted energy. In fact, it’s the kind of smart move that future-you will thank current-you for when it’s time to update Centrelink.
